Changelog — Brightvane telemetry, week 14. Renamed TELEMETRY_GZIP to TELEMETRY_COMPRESS_MODE to support zstd alongside gzip. Old name still read with a deprecation warning until 4.2. Payloads over 8 KB now compress by default; savings on the Kestrelworks fleet averaged 61%. Update your .env files before Friday's cutover. The compaction worker also needs its signing credential set, so add the following line to your env file.

secret setting of tajof-bahif: COURIER_KEY3=65d

## Runbook: Account Recovery — Feemason Rules Engine

The Feemason service evaluates shipping-fee rules per region; its admin account is recovered only through this procedure. Verify the requester against the on-call roster, confirm the rules snapshot checksum, and disable rule publishing before unlocking. All recovery actions are logged to the audit stream. The recovery passphrase for the admin unlock follows below.

unlock words, bawef-kahap: sorax-sorir-quenys-aldok

**Postmortem timeline — Quillfeather metrics sidecar.** At 09:14 the sidecar on the Larkmoor cluster began dropping aggregation windows after a config reload left the flush interval at zero. Alerts fired at 09:21; Priya rolled back by 09:33. Full metric continuity was restored by 09:40. The offending build is identified by the trace token below.

build token for fajop-kageg: htk14_a2d40227103e0f

14:22 — On-call confirmed the deploy blocked on lint failures in the Tollery migrations repo. New SQL lint rules (uppercase keywords, no SELECT *) were merged mid-sprint without a grace period, flagging 41 legacy files. Mitigation: rules downgraded to warnings for files under /legacy, pipeline re-run green at 14:41. Follow-up ticket filed to batch-fix old files. Failing run's trace token recorded below.

trace token, kahog-kaweg: htk14_734fe1d358f0c2

**Q: The roof-terrace door keeps jamming — what do I do?**

The terrace door at Larkfield Tower swells in damp weather and the latch sticks. Don't force it; push firmly at the top corner while turning the handle. Facilities has a repair scheduled, but until then the door stays on keypad-only mode. To release the latch, enter the terrace code:

staff pass of baweg-badup = bdg-UJ-3